Here’s what you need to know about how they work and why they’re worth the extra money. How do noise-cancelling headphones work? Noise-cancelling headphones use tiny microphones to detect incoming sound waves.
They then create an opposing wave that cancels out the unwanted noise, leaving you with a quieter environment to enjoy your music. This technology isn’t new—it’s been used in hearing aids for years—but it has only recently been applied to headphones. Why are noise-cancelling headphones worth it?
There are several reasons why noise-cancelling headphones can be worth the investment. Firstly, they can help you focus on your music without distractions from the outside world. If you live in a noisy city or take public transportation often, this can be a lifesaver.
Secondly, they can protect your hearing by blocking out harmful noises like construction equipment or loud crowds. And lastly, they simply make your music sound better by eliminating background noise interference. Is Noise Cancelling Bad for Your Ears?
A lot of people wonder if noise cancelling headphones are bad for your ears. The short answer is no, they’re not bad for your ears. In fact, they can actually be quite beneficial in many situations.
Noise cancelling headphones work by creating a sound wave that cancels out the unwanted noise around you. This can be useful in a number of different scenarios, such as when you’re trying to sleep on an airplane or when you’re working in a noisy office. There are two types of noise cancelling headphones: active and passive.
Active noise cancelling headphones use batteries to create the sound wave that cancels out the noise, while passive noise cancelling headphones rely on insulation to block out the noise. Either way, both types of headphones can be effective at reducing the amount of noise that you hear. And, most importantly, neither type is bad for your ears.

Is Noise Cancelling Good for Your Ears?
Noise-cancelling headphones are designed to reduce ambient noise around you. This can be helpful if you’re trying to concentrate on work or study in a noisy environment, or if you want to enjoy music or other audio without distractions. There is some debate about whether noise-cancelling headphones are good for your ears, as they rely on generating additional sound waves to cancel out ambient noise.
However, this extra sound is generally at a low frequency and shouldn’t cause any damage to your hearing. In fact, using noise-cancelling headphones may even be beneficial for your ears as it can help reduce the overall amount of noise exposure you experience.
